Grant by Charles, duke of Suffolk, to Robert Browne, esquire, of the office of steward of his lordships or manors of Tasburghe and Seislyngham, to be occupied by the said Robert or his sufficient deputy from Michaelmas next for the term of his life, with an annuity of 26s. 8d. therefrom. Norfolk. Butley, 26 September, 20 Henry VIII.
Memorandums endorsed: (1) Enrolled in the account of John Browne, bailiff of Sexlyngham for the year 21 Henry VIII; (2) Enrolled and allowed among the records of Michaelmas Term, 1 & 2 Philip and Mary, on the side of the remembrancer of the king and queen, together with arrears from Michaelmas, 30 Henry VIII, T. Saunder; (3) Enrolled in the treasury of receipt of the Exchequer, Michaelmas Term, 1 & 2 Philip and Mary, per me Tho. Felton.
